Professional Activities
* Chair of EPSRC ICT Strategic Advisory Team (since 2024)
* Member of EPSRC ICT Strategic Advisory Team (since 2018)
* EPSRC Peer Review College Member
* Chair of the London Mathematical Society Computer Science Committee (2017-2023)
Editorships
- Concurrency and Computation, Practice and Experience (CCPE) Journal Special Issue on Heterogeneous and Unconventional Cluster Architectures and Applications (Editorial Board Member, 2015 - present)
- 34th International Conference on Distributed Computing Systems (ICDCS 2014) (PC Member, 2014)
- Theoretical Computer Science Special Issue FCT 2013 (Guest Editors, 2013 - present)
- 24th International Symposium on Algorithms and Computation (ISAAC 2013) (PC Member, 2013)
- 18th Annual International Computing and Combinatorics Conference (COCOON) (PC Member, 2012)
- 38th International Colloquium on Automata, Languages and Programming (ICALP 2011) (Programme Committee (Member), 2011)
- 10th International Symposium on Experimental Algorithms (SEA 2011) (Programme Committee (Member), 2011)
- Int. Sym. on Algorithms for Sensor Sys, Wireless Ad Hoc Networks & Auto Mobile Entities (ALGOSENSOR) (Programme Committee (Member), 2011)
- 18th Annual European Symposium on Algorithms (ESA '10) (Programme Committee (Member), 2009 - 2010)
- Algorithms (Open Access journal) (Editorial Board Member, 2008 - present)
- International Conference on Mobile Ad-hoc and Sensor Networks (MSN) (Programme Committee (Member), 2006 - 2008)
- International Workshop on Foundations and Algorithms for Wireless Networking (FAWN) (Programme Committee (Member), 2006)
- Annual Conference on Wireless On demand Network Systems and Services (WONS) (Programme Committee (Member), 2006)
Examination Roles
- King’s College London, PhD (2014)
- University of Hong Kong, PhD (2013)
- King’s College London, PhD (2013)
- University of Leicester, PhD (2013)
- University of Bristol, PhD (2013)
- University of Leicester, PhD (2011)
- University of Manchester, UK, MPhil (2007)
Professional Body Memberships
- British Computer Society (Member, 2010 - present)
- Institute of Electrical and Electronics Engineers (Member, 2006 - 2008)
- Association for Computing Machinery (Member, 2001 - present)
Other Administrative or Committee Roles
- Programme Director of GG14 BSc Mathematics and Computer Science
- XJTLU Link Tutor & Lead Moderator for XJTLU
- Member of the departmental REF board
- Memeber of Boards of Studies for Computer Science, Mathematical Scienes, and Combined Honours.
- Coordinator of COMPSoc and Peer Mentoring Scheme.